Portfolio Details:

As a Property Manager, you will be responsible for 14 sites comprising approximately 700 units in Liverpool. Around 50% of the portfolio consists of retirement complexes, each supported by a Scheme Manager. This is a hybrid position with site visits required once every month. It’s a great opportunity to take ownership and lead on a variety of projects. We are looking for an experienced residential property manager who is eager to develop their career with an award-winning managing agent.

Key Responsibilities and Requirements:

  • You’ll have experience directly managing an allocated portfolio of developments, providing a day-to-day property management service.
  • You’ll have managed budgets and overall expenditure for developments, producing forecasts and reports.
  • You’ll be a true expert in customer service, who uses this to lead, engage and inspire others.
  • You’re always looking for opportunities to drive the performance of your portfolio and contribute to amazing results.
  • You have overseen major works and carried out the Section 20 consultation process.
  • You’ll have the ability to interpret policies, procedures and relevant leasehold legislation, researching where required and providing advice consistently, demonstrating a working knowledge of relevant Landlord and Tenant Act, RICS and ARMA guidelines, regulations and procedures, keeping informed of any amendments and best practice on disseminating residential block property management advice.
  • You’ll already have some brilliant experience behind you conducting site inspections, ensuring Health & Safety regulations are adhered to and having a basic working knowledge in building maintenance systems.
  • You’ll have experience building and establishing relationships with clients.
  • Are an IRPM associate/membership (or willing and able to obtain within first year of employment).
  • Your team matters to you, so you support them, working together, building strong working relationships with residents, contractors, ultimately being part of a strong unified working environment.
